Outreach donates material to the Bosniak Institute

Sarajevo, 25 April 2013

The ICTY Registry Liaison Officer in Bosnia and Herzegovina (BiH), Almir Alić, today handed over a generous donation of publications produced over the past 20 years of the Tribunal’s work to representatives of the Bosniak Institute in Sarajevo. The Institute has a rich collection of original documents and reproductions from different periods in the history of BiH and neighbouring countries, serving as a valuable source of information on Bosnia’s past, as well as that of the former Yugoslavia as a whole.

Amila Rizvanbegović-Džuvić, director of the Bosniak Institute, thanked Almir for the donation, saying: “Our Institute’s Documentation Centre gathers and lists all available records and documents, printed local and international materials, photographs, and audio and video recordings related to the war in BiH, facilitating further scientific research into the events of the 90s. These ICTY materials will further enrich our collection concerning wartime events in BiH.”
